Lose It

During my weight loss I was looking for some App on the Appstore and found this one. Lose It.

image

This app can track all calories of your food intake but the nice thing of it is that you can set a goal based on your length and current weight and timeframe and it will calculate how much you need to loose per week.

So with one week left I almost reached my goals, since I started with this app I lost over 17 pounds.

Also nice is you can add exercise which counts negative towards your calories.

I am sometimes amazed on how much calories there is in certain foods i was taking. I basically cut out eating bread a lot and cheese (which is for this dutch guy very hard) and of course reduced my liquor intake by probably 90% With eating less I think we reduced our grocery bill by half on a month by month basis. Sometimes it is hard to keep track of everything especially in the weekends so I decided I can skip a day if I don’t feel like tracking everything. Most important is that I still loose weight.

New running shoes

With all that running going on and after Christy bought new running shoes last week I decided to buy some new ones myself today. So down to Boulder where they have a nice store. Boulder Running Company.

They look at your feet and tape you on the thread mill to figure out the best shoes. After testing about three different ones to replace my 5 years + old Asics I ended up buying Asics again. Now I need to put them to the test ;)
